#c21120 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c21120 is composed of 76.1% red, 6.7%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.2% magenta, 83.5%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 354.9 degrees, a saturation of 83.9% and a lightness of 41.4%. #c21120 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2240 with #850000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0033.

#c21120 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c21120 has RGB values of R:194, G:17,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.91, Y:0.84,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12718368.

Shades and Tints of #c21120
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0102 is the darkest color, while #fffbfb is the lightest one.
